Just to lighten things up on the WRX side, ETS has a turbo kit out with an option for an FMIC, currently they have a video of it pushing 442whp on a dyno. Read the nasioc thread and the trans and internals seem to be doing just fine. Basically a low mount pte 5858 with all the topings and an fmic going from 215whp to 442 on pump lol

Edit: Anywho. the euro type R does 0-62 in 5.7 seconds according to Honda. Top Gear managed a 0-60 in 5.3. The tested trim was 32,000 in brittish pounds. That's 50,000 US. Focus RS is priced around $35,000, AWD and rumored at 340ish horsepower. I can garuntee you it will do 0-62 faster than 5.7 seconds.
